Transaction ad66a01ec3e3158d663581dc47895fd78fb012a5f3738463f04f5572648f087a
1 Input
1 Output
-
ad66a01ec3e3158d663581dc47895fd78fb012a5f3738463f04f5572648f087a:0
- value
- 1888614
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f666a3e4a7e0bbe2bd153d285e424f38d9c848e2 OP_EQUAL
- address
- 3Q9s7JPoFGvdU7LC5heKqCHqmi7XLhdyVs